Works great but...
This thing blows, figuratively and literally. Plenty of airflow to get fires cooking, I'm pleased with that side of things. However, two really dumb, easily correctable issues knock this down a few stars. First, the handle and fan spindle are perfectly round and the set screw doesn't hold for very long and eventually starts to lose grip. I fixed that by drilling a pocket into the spindle for the set screw to snuggly seat into. Second, there should be no reason the metal nozzle is not permanently attached to the body of the fan. It's actually very loose and falls off easily. Simple fix is to drill a small pilot hole and run a sheet metal screw through both parts. Easily and inexpensively solved at the factory, but they really cheaped out.
